Output fc39f263f768133e1f13f2def45cc2dc8a30ee13be566295bbc1b93977086bff:1

value
28127096
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4d19452c887babf857985934835db371fe6aa9ca OP_EQUALVERIFY OP_CHECKSIG
address
182fJaQZHH384jssQxHaEJUcgaagCTYfq1
transaction
fc39f263f768133e1f13f2def45cc2dc8a30ee13be566295bbc1b93977086bff
confirmations
493553
spent
true